想问一下,mysql数据表名字中含有\"-\"横线字符,导致数据表无法删除,应该怎么操作才能删除掉这个表

想问一下,mysql数据表名字中含有"-"横线字符,导致数据表无法删除,应该怎么操作才能删除掉这个表。报错:

You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'-假数据表' at line 1

kmx277564915 发布于 2021-8-25 09:43 (编辑于 2021-8-25 09:45)
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共2回答
最佳回答
0
kmx277564915Lv4见习互助
发布于2021-8-25 09:47

好了,删掉了,用的是navicat直接删除的;我之前用的是命令行无法删除,一直报错。

最佳回答
0
zsh331Lv8专家互助
发布于2021-8-25 09:46

[AAA-假数据表]

——————————————

  • kmx277564915 kmx277564915(提问者) 谢啦~
    2021-08-25 09:47 
  • kmx277564915 kmx277564915(提问者) 是:drop table [AAA-假数据表]; 命令么,我试了,还是报错:You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near \'[-假数据]\' at line 1
    2021-08-25 09:51 
  • zsh331 zsh331 回复 kmx277564915(提问者) 本来我知道如何处理,你这采纳速度让我失去了对这个问题的兴趣= =###
    2021-08-25 09:59 
  • 1关注人数
  • 359浏览人数
  • 最后回答于:2021-8-25 09:47
    请选择关闭问题的原因
    确定 取消
    返回顶部